Costco operates their own travel agency. So it's no different than booking through any agency.

 

Everything we've had from NCL has been online. They stopped doing the cruise documents several years ago. You can print your luggage tags online. (Note: yes, the luggage tags are sturdy enough for the job:))

What I have done in the past, after I print the tags, take them to Staples, Office Depot etc and get them laminated, after filling out any info required on the tag of course. Then I use a hole punch to make a hole on either end of them and use a zip tie to attach them to my luggage. It may sound a little extreme but I dont want to take a chance in having them fall off or get torn apart.
